Why Bifold Door Rollers Fail

Bifold door rollers are created to endure continuous usage, but they can still stop working due to different factors. Some typical reasons for roller failure include:

  • Wear and Tear: Rollers can break with time, triggering the door to end up being stuck or hard to open and close.
  • Misalignment: If the door is not correctly lined up, the rollers can become harmed, leading to early failure.
  • Rust: Exposure to wetness can trigger the rollers to wear away, leading to rough operation or total failure.
  • Overloading: If the door undergoes extreme weight or pressure, the rollers can end up being damaged, causing failure.

Benefits of Replacing Bifold Door Rollers

Changing damaged or broken bifold door rollers uses numerous advantages, consisting of:

  • Smooth Operation: New rollers ensure that the door opens and closes smoothly, making it much easier to utilize.
  • Lowered Noise: Worn-out rollers can trigger the door to squeak or grind, however brand-new rollers eliminate these noises.
  • Increased Safety: Damaged rollers can trigger the door to fall or end up being stuck, posing a danger to users. New rollers guarantee that the door runs safely and firmly.
  • Extended Door Life: Replacing rollers can extend the life of the door by reducing the tension and stress on other elements.

Step-by-Step Guide to Replacing Bifold Door Rollers

Replacing bifold door rollers is a fairly straightforward procedure that can be achieved with fundamental tools and DIY abilities. Here's a detailed guide:

  1. Gather Materials: To replace bifold door rollers, you will require:
    • New rollers (available at hardware stores or online)
    • Screws or rivets (depending upon the door type)
    • A screwdriver or drill
    • A wrench or pliers
  2. Remove the Door: Take the door off its track by getting rid of the screws or rivets that hold it in place.
  3. Determine the Roller Type: Determine the type of roller your door uses. There are two typical types:
    • Pin-style rollers: These rollers have a pin that connects to the door frame.
    • Screw-style rollers: These rollers are connected to the door frame with screws.
  4. Remove the Old Rollers: Use a screwdriver or wrench to remove the old rollers from the door frame.
  5. Clean the Door Frame: Clean the door frame to remove any debris or dirt that may disrupt the new rollers.
  6. Install the New Rollers: Attach the new rollers to the door frame utilizing screws or rivets.
  7. Re-install the Door: Put the door back on its track, ensuring it is effectively lined up.
  8. Test the Door: Open and close the door several times to test the brand-new rollers.

Tips and Precautions

  • Utilize the appropriate rollers: Make sure to buy rollers that match the initial specifications.
  • Lube the rollers: Apply lubricant to the rollers to guarantee smooth operation.
  • Adjust the door: If the door is not effectively lined up, change it to prevent early roller failure.

Often Asked Questions

Q: How do I know if my bifold door rollers require replacement?A: If your door is stuck, squeaks, or becomes challenging to open and close, it may be a sign that the rollers need replacement.

Q: Can I replace bifold door rollers myself?A: Yes, changing bifold door rollers is a fairly uncomplicated process that can be accomplished with standard tools and DIY abilities.

Q: How long do bifold door rollers last?A: Bifold door rollers can last for a number of years, depending upon usage and upkeep.

Q: Can I use any type of roller for my bifold door?A: No, it's vital to utilize rollers that match the original requirements to ensure appropriate operation and durability.
